
Making a big upset in the T20 Cricket World Cup, Zimbabwe defeated Pakistan by one run in a very exciting match. After Zimbabwe's spectacular victory over Pakistan, a war of words started between the heads of the two countries. Last night, Zimbabwean President Emmerson Dambudzo Mnangagwa ridiculed Pakistan in a tweet congratulating his team. To which Pak PM Shahbaz Sharif has replied. Shahbaz's reply shows that he is very angry due to the defeat in the first match and then ridiculed by the President.
Zimbabwe made a big upset by defeating Pakistan by one run at the Sydney Cricket Ground in Australia on Thursday. This was the moment when Pakistani fans were jumping and celebrating in the stadium after watching their team win a while back. After the sudden defeat, such a moment came 'As if you don't bite, there is no blood.' After Pakistan's defeat, Pakistani cricketers are being pulled up on social media. Meanwhile, Zimbabwe's President Emmerson Dambudzo Mnangagwa did the right thing.
He tweeted, "What a win for Zimbabwe! Congratulations to the Chevrons. Next time, send the real Mr. Bean... #PakvsZim". President Emerson has taken a jibe at Pakistani comedian Asif Muhammad, who imitates Mr. Bean. In 2016 he traveled to Zimbabwe and entertained people by imitating Mr. Bean.
Pak PM Shahbaz's anger erupted
Shahbaz Sharif, annoyed by the Zimbabwe President ridiculing Pakistan, has also vented his anger by tweeting. Shahbaz tweeted, "We may not have the real Mr. Bean, but we have the real cricketing spirit.. and we Pakistanis have a strange habit of making a comeback :) Mr. President: Congratulations. Your team did well today played."
Talking about the match, after losing the toss, the Pakistan team had to wait for 42 runs on Zimbabwe's score for the first wicket. Mohammad Wasim got a maximum of 4 successes from the Pakistan side. In reply, chasing a modest target of 130 runs, the first blow to the Pakistan team came in the form of Babar Azam for 13 runs. In front of the tight bowling of the Zimbabwe team, the Pakistan batsmen looked for pie-pie runs. In the end, however, there came a moment when Pakistan's victory seemed easy. 3 runs were needed from 3 balls but, Mohammad Nawaz's hasty overpowered the team. Instead of a single run, Nawaz got out for a hit. In this way, the Pakistan team lost the match by 1 run. Talking about the point table, the path of the Pakistan team to the semi-finals seems almost impossible now. Having not won a single match, they are at the bottom of the points table with the Netherlands.
